What Makes a Great Blackjack Practice App?
Before diving into specific apps, it’s important to understand the qualities that distinguish a truly effective blackjack practice platform. These features ensure the app not only offers a realistic gaming experience but also helps players learn and improve.
1. Realistic Gameplay and Simulation
A good blackjack practice app should simulate real casino conditions as closely as possible. This includes realistic dealing, betting options, and game dynamics. The more accurate the simulation, the better your practice will translate into real-play confidence.
2. User-Friendly Interface
Ease of use is critical. An intuitive interface ensures players can navigate the app effortlessly, access tutorials, adjust settings, and focus on gameplay without frustration or confusion. Clear graphics and smooth controls enhance the learning experience.
3. Diverse Game Variants
While standard blackjack is popular, many players are interested in trying different variations like European, Atlantic City, or Blackjack Switch. A top practice app offers multiple variants to broaden your understanding and skills across different rulesets.
4. Educational Tools and Tutorials
Effective practice apps often incorporate helpful features such as strategy guides, tutorials, and hints. These tools can teach basic strategies, card counting principles, and optimal betting techniques, providing value beyond just gameplay.
5. Customizable Settings
The ability to tweak rules such as the number of decks, dealer stands on soft 17, or surrender options lets players simulate various casino environments, making practice more comprehensive and adaptable.
Key Features to Consider When Choosing a Blackjack Practice App
With so many options out there, narrowing down your choices involves evaluating specific features that align with your learning goals.
Platform Compatibility and Accessibility
- Ensure the app is compatible with your device, whether it’s a smartphone, tablet, or desktop.
- Look for apps available on both iOS and Android for maximum flexibility.
- Some platforms are browser-based, removing the need for downloads and offering instant access.
Free Play vs. Paid Versions
- Many apps offer free modes that are ideal for beginners to practice risk-free.
- Paid versions may unlock additional features, advanced tutorials, or more realistic simulations.
- Deciding between free or paid depends on your needs—most players start with free apps and upgrade as they progress.
Availability of Multi-Player or Solo Modes
- Solo play allows focused practice and strategy testing.
- Multiplayer modes can simulate real casino interactions and competitive scenarios.
- Choose based on whether your goal is solo skill-building or experiencing social play.
Progress Tracking and Analytics
- Some apps track your wins, losses, and decision patterns.
- Progress reports help identify areas for improvement and monitor growth over time.
- When learning, visibility into your stats can boost motivation and guide targeted practice.
Customer Support and Community Features
- Accessible customer service ensures issues are resolved swiftly.
- Community forums and social features can facilitate learning through shared tips and discussions.
